Coding Control Module



Control Module, Coding
The Control Module in the vehicle is coded. New Control Modules from the parts system are not coded and, therefore, must be coded after installation.
Coding is only possible after the workshop code (WSC) has been entered into VAG 1551.

Test Sequence
- Determine engine code and type of ABS hydraulic Control Module installed in vehicle.
- Connect Scan tool VAG 1551 and select (address word -03-) "Brake electronics Control Module" with ignition switched on. Scan Tool VAG 1551, Connecting and Function Selection

Note:
^ If the Control Module is incorrectly coded the ABS warning light -K47- lights up continuously and the brake system warning light -K118- lights up when 70 km/h (approx. 6 mph) or an engine speed of 2000 rpm has been exceeded once. Simultaneously an entry is made in the DTC memory refer to Checking DTC memory 02.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) Memory Checking
^ If the Control Module is not coded (code 00000), the ABS warning light flashes once per second and the brake system warning light -K118- lights up when 10 km/h (approx. 6 mph) or an engine speed of 2000 rpm has been exceeded once.
